Abstract
This chapter studies Timoshenko plane beam elements. Timoshenko beam theory accounts for the effect of transverse shear deformation. Timoshenko beam elements are therefore applicable for “thick” beams \(\left(\lambda = \frac{L}{h} < 10\right)\) where transverse shear deformation has an influence in the solution, as well as for slender beams \((\lambda > 100)\) where this influence is irrelevant [Ti].
